Espn is now reporting that the Bills are looking for a trade partner for Safety Jarius Byrd, So do we throw a mid to high round draft pick for him? He is in a franchise tag year so we would have to get a deal done before all would happen. I was just wondering what others thought of the idea of bringing him in? I say we pass because it will cost alot of money for his new contract.

Not Ted's M.O.

He's not going to spend a lot of money this early in the season, way to many current Packers whos contracts need to be addressed by next year.

I think The Organization as a whole are happy with the talent they have, just got to get them all back healthy and on the field.

Now if a team would straight up release a proven vet at Safety, and Ted decided that player could be an upgrade and wouldn't cost an arm and a leg, then he might pull the trigger on a deal like that.
